#e1fdca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e1fdca is composed of 88.2% red, 99.2% green and 79.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 11.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 20.2% yellow and 0.8% black. It has a hue angle of 92.9 degrees, a saturation of 92.7% and a lightness of 89.2%. #e1fdca color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#c3fb95. Closest websafe color is: #ccffcc.

● #e1fdca color description : Very soft green.
#e1fdca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#e1fdca has RGB values of R:225, G:253, B:202 and CMYK values of C:0.11, M:0, Y:0.2, K:0.01. Its decimal value is 14810570.
